Ingredients You’ll Need

Getting started with the Shark Jello Shots Recipe is a breeze because the ingredients are simple yet perfectly balanced to create that vibrant blue hue, smooth texture, and tropical flavor that everyone loves. Each component plays a special role—from the bold blue Jello to the creamy topping and, of course, the adorable shark gummies that bring it all to life.

  • 6 ounces Berry Blue Jello: Provides that unmistakable bright blue color and a sweet, fruity foundation.
  • 1 cup Malibu Rum: Adds a smooth coconut flavor with just the right amount of kick to keep it fun and festive.
  • 1 package Shark Gummies: Brings a cute, chewy shark-shaped surprise that’s perfect for the theme.
  • Whipped Cream: Offers a light, creamy contrast that perfectly complements the fruity and boozy notes.
  • 2 cups water (1 cup hot, 1 cup cold): Essential for dissolving the Jello and balancing the mixture’s temperature for a perfect set.

How to Make Shark Jello Shots Recipe

Step 1: Boil Water

First, pour 2 cups of water into a saucepan and bring it to a boil. This hot water is not only crucial for dissolving the Jello powder properly, but it helps activate the flavors for that perfect base.

Step 2: Dissolve the Berry Blue Jello

Once your water is boiling, rem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the Berry Blue Jello. Keep stirring until every granule has completely dissolved—that ensures a smooth texture with no graininess.

Step 3: Mix Cold Water and Malibu Rum

Now it’s time to add 1 cup of cold water along with 1 cup of Malibu Rum into the mixture. This cools down the hot Jello and infuses it with that tropical, beachy flavor everyone adores.

Step 4: Fill the Shot Cups

Arrange your shot cups on a cookie sheet for easy handling, then carefully pour the bright blue Jello mixture into each one. This step calls for steady hands if you want those perfectly clean edges on each cup.

Step 5: Refrigerate Until Firm

Place the entire cookie sheet with filled cups in the refrigerator and let it chill until fully set and firm—this will typically take about 6 hours. For the best results, giving it an overnight rest makes sure every shot is perfectly jiggly and stable.

Step 6: Add Whipped Cream and Shark Gummies

Once the Jello shots are ready, top each one with a generous dollop of whipped cream. The creamy topping not only adds richness but also a beautiful white contrast to the vibrant blue. Finally, place a playful shark gummy atop the whipped cream for an adorable finishing touch.

Step 7: Serve and Enjoy!

That’s it! Your Shark Jello Shots Recipe is now complete and ready to impress. Serve them chilled and watch your guests’ faces light up with every bite. Perfect for any party that wants to splash some fun into the festivities.

Make Ahead and Storage

Storing Leftovers

If you have any leftovers—and with this recipe, that’s unlikely—store them in an airtight container or keep the shots covered tightly with plastic wrap in the refrigerator. They will stay fresh and flavorful for up to 3 days.

Freezing

Freezing Jello shots is generally not recommended since the gelatin can change texture and become grainy upon thawing. For the best eating experience, enjoy them fresh and refrigerated.

Reheating

Reheating jello shots is not advised as heating breaks down gelatin and ruins the texture. These treats are best served cold and enjoyed immediately once set.

FAQs

Can I use a different flavor of Jello for this recipe?

Absolutely! While Berry Blue gives that iconic ocean color, feel free to experiment with other fruity flavors like raspberry or grape to suit your taste or party theme.

Is Malibu Rum necessary, or can I use a different alcohol?

Malibu Rum adds a lovely tropical coconut note, but you can substitute it with other light rums or even vodka for a different flavor profile. Just keep the alcohol quantity the same for consistency.

Can I make these without alcohol?

Definitely! Simply replace the rum with an equal amount of cold water for delicious, kid-friendly Shark Jello Shots that are just as fun and colorful.

How long do the Jello shots stay good in the fridge?

Stored properly in the refrigerator, these jello shots stay fresh and tasty for about 3 days. After that, texture and flavor may begin to degrade.

What’s the best way to remove jello shots from the cups?

If you want to serve them without cups, briefly dipping the bottom of each cup in warm water for a couple of seconds loosens the edges and helps slide the shots out cleanly.

Description

Shark Jello Shots are a fun and vibrant party treat combining sweet berry blue jello with Malibu rum, topped with whipped cream and playful shark gummy candies. Perfect for summertime gatherings or themed events, these shots offer a delightful balance of fruity flavor and a tropical kick.


Ingredients

Scale

Jello Mixture

  • 6 ounces Berry Blue Jello
  • 2 cups boiling water
  • 1 cup cold water
  • 1 cup Malibu Rum

Toppings

  • 1 package Shark Gummies
  • Whipped Cream (such as Reddi-whip)


Instructions

  1. Boil Water: In a saucepan, bring 2 cups of water to a boil, then turn off the heat to prepare for dissolving the jello.
  2. Dissolve Jello: Add the Berry Blue Jello powder to the hot water, stirring continuously until completely dissolved to ensure a smooth mixture.
  3. Mix in Liquids: Stir in 1 cup of cold water followed by 1 cup of Malibu Rum. Mix well to combine the flavors evenly throughout the mixture.
  4. Fill Shot Cups: Place shot cups on a cookie sheet for stability, then carefully fill each cup with the prepared jello mixture.
  5. Chill to Set: Refrigerate the cookie sheet with filled shot cups for about 6 hours or preferably overnight until the jello sets firmly.
  6. Add Toppings: Before serving, top each jello shot with a generous dollop of whipped cream, then place a shark gummy on top as a fun garnish.
  7. Serve: Present the completed shark jello shots to your guests and enjoy this festive and flavorful treat!

Notes

  • Ensure the jello is completely dissolved to avoid grainy texture.
  • Use a cold water splash to help the jello mixture cool down before adding alcohol to maintain proper gelatin setting.
  • Keep the shots refrigerated until serving to maintain firmness.
  • Consider using silicone molds for easy removal if desired.
  • Adjust amount of rum to suit taste and potency preference.
